配置服务器数据库是一个复杂且重要的任务,需要综合考虑性能、安全性和数据管理等方面,以下是详细的配置步骤:
1、选择合适的数据库管理系统(DBMS):在配置服务器数据库之前,必须首先选择适合项目需求的数据库管理系统,目前最常见的DBMS有MySQL、PostgreSQL、Oracle和Microsoft SQL Server等,这些系统都有不同的特点和适用场景,需要根据项目需求和预算来进行选择,若对性能和开源性有高要求,可以选择MySQL或PostgreSQL;若对数据安全性和企业级特征有高要求,可以选择Oracle或Microsoft SQL Server。
2、确定硬件配置:数据库是服务器中最占资源的组件之一,因此在配置服务器时要考虑到数据库的需求,确保服务器有足够的内存来存储数据库缓存和索引数据;配置快速的磁盘驱动器或存储系统来提供良好的读写性能;还要确保服务器的处理器能够处理数据库的负载。
3、安装数据库软件:根据选择的数据库软件,按照官方文档或安装向导进行安装,在安装过程中,需要选择合适的安装方式、配置数据库路径和端口等信息,对于Linux系统,可以使用包管理器(如apt-get)来安装数据库软件。
4、配置数据库:安装完成后,需要根据实际需求对数据库进行配置,这包括修改配置文件中的参数,如监听端口号、数据存储路径、内存使用情况等,还需要为不同的用户设置不同的权限,以确保数据库的安全性。
5、创建数据库和表:使用数据库管理工具连接到数据库服务器,创建数据库,并设置数据库名称、表空间和访问权限等,根据应用需求设计表结构,包括字段名、数据类型、主键和外键等。
6、优化数据库性能:通过合理的索引设计、调整查询语句、优化表结构、定期维护和备份等手段来提高数据库的性能,为常用查询字段创建索引可以显著提高查询速度。
7、实施备份和恢复策略:定期备份数据库以及服务器上的重要数据,可以在遭受数据丢失或服务器故障时快速恢复数据,可以使用数据库管理系统自带的备份工具或第三方备份工具来执行备份任务,还可以考虑使用冗余存储、热备份或冷备份等方法来提高数据的可用性。
8、加强数据库安全性:保护数据库的安全非常重要,在数据库的配置过程中,要采取一些安全措施,设置复杂的密码和访问控制策略,限制对数据库的访问权限,定期更新数据库管理系统和相关软件的补丁,确保系统没有已知的漏洞,可以使用加密技术来保护敏感数据的存储和传输。
9、监控和维护:使用监控工具对数据库的运行状态进行实时监控,以便及时发现并解决潜在问题,定期检查数据库日志,发现并解决潜在问题,还需要定期更新数据库管理系统,应用安全补丁和性能优化。
配置服务器数据库需要经过多个步骤,包括选择合适的数据库软件、确定硬件配置、安装和配置数据库软件、创建数据库和表、优化数据库性能、实施备份和恢复策略、加强数据库安全性以及进行监控和维护等,通过合理地配置服务器数据库,可以提高数据库的性能和可靠性,确保数据的安全和完整。
以上就是关于“服务器数据库怎么配置”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/784768.html